Strait of Hormuz Talks Seek to Restore 20% of Global Oil Flows

Diplomatic negotiations in Oman aim to secure safe passage for oil tankers through the strategically vital Strait of Hormuz. A deal could ease the blockade that has disrupted a fifth of the world's oil supply, fueling inflation and market volatility. Investors monitor the outcome for potential energy price relief.

Strait of Hormuz to Reopen Toll-Free, Restoring 21M bpd Oil Flow

A US-brokered deal with Iran to reopen the Strait of Hormuz without tolls removes a major supply disruption risk. The announcement, including a G7-led demining exercise, is set to normalize crude transit, ease energy inflation, and reduce shipping insurance premiums. Markets are eyeing potential price dislocations as 21 million barrels per day return.
